Los Angeles pays a visit to Minnesota on Friday, hoping to send the Timberwolves to a loss while also covering the spread in NBA action at Target Center.

The Timberwolves bring a 21-19 record (22-18 ATS) to the battle against the 23-16 Lakers, who are 18-21 ATS. OVER/UNDER bettors have seen Minnesota go 19-20-1 so far and the Lakers go 18-21.

Power Rankings / Prediction:
It's a betting matchup between the No. 9-rated Timberwolves and the No. 4-ranked Lakers, according to the NBA Power Rankings here at Odds Shark. Predictive-scoring formulas run on this game indicate a potential 97-96 result in favor of the Lakers.



How They Match Up:
Offensively, the game matches up Minnesota's No. 8-ranked offense (97.6 PPG) against a Lakers defense that ranks No. 7 at 91.7 PPG. The Timberwolves have averaged 43.3% from the field per game, less than the Lakers have managed so far this season (45.1% on average).

In comparing how the teams stack up statistically, the Lakers own the league's No. 14-rated mark, allowing 96.2 points per game when on the road. Minnesota, on the other hand, rates No. 17 in home scoring.

In their last action, Los Angeles was a 106-101 loser on the road against the Wizards. They failed to cover the 7-point spread as favorites, while the combined score (207) was profitable news for OVER bettors. The Lakers got a terrific 30-point performance from Kobe Bryant but Washington handed them a 106-101 defeat on Wednesday at Verizon Center.

The Timberwolves were a 106-94 Sportsbook in their most recent outing at home against the Trail Blazers. They covered the 1-point spread as underdogs, while the total score (200) made Sportsbooks of OVER bettors. Kevin Love scored 29 points and added 16 rebounds for a double-double, leading Minnesota over Portland, 106-94, on Wednesday at Target Center.
